The date is December 1983,
An ad is about to make history,
The advert is known as “1984”,
A computer is what this ad is for,
Directed by one Mr Ridley Scott,
The ad portrayed a wee snapshot,
Of the future of IBM as per Orwell’s book,
Total destruction was the advert’s hook,
A new computer would trample and squash
IBM into the ground. Who? Apple Macintosh.
Costing $1.5 million, and shown again in January ’84,
During Super Bowl when it was seen by millions more,
The ad had people wanting to get it somehow,
This brilliant, beautiful piece of computer knowhow!
